How to improve quality of life while minimizing taxes?
According to the Income Tax Act, the consumption/utilization objects eligible for Tax Relief for living expenses and quality improvement must be individual, spouse & child. The improve quality of life while minimizing taxes have in two category which is RM2500 and RM500.
 
The expenses eligible for a deduction of RM2,500 under Category One include:
1. Purchasing or subscribing to books, periodicals, magazines, newspapers, or similar publications (non-prohibited materials).
2. Purchasing personal computers, smartphones, or tablets (for non-commercial purposes).
3. Paying monthly Internet subscription fees (under one's own name).
4. Purchasing designated sports-related equipment and gym membership fees
5. The cost of skill enhancement courses such as language, photography, tailoring, etc.,
 
The expenses eligible for a deduction of RM500 under Category two include:
1.Purchasing designated sports-related equipment and gym membership fees
2.Paying rent or entry fees for any sports facilities.
3.The registration fees for any approved and licensed sports competitions.
 
How is sports equipment defined?
Related sporting equipment as defined in the Sports Development Act 1997 (excluding electric bicycles)
